MCP server that gives Claude (and other MCP hosts) full access to Mail.app on macOS — search, read, send, reply, flag, move, and more — across every account configured in Mail.app (iCloud, Exchange, IMAP, etc.).

Grant these to the application that runs the MCP host (Claude Desktop, Amazon Quick, etc.):
| Permission | Where to grant |
|---|---|
| Full Disk Access | System Settings → Privacy & Security → Full Disk Access |
| Automation → Mail | System Settings → Privacy & Security → Automation |
The MCP server process inherits permissions from the host application that launches it.
| Tool | Description |
|---|---|
search_emails | Search messages via the Envelope Index database with rich filters |
read_email | Read the full body of a message by its RFC message-id |
list_accounts_and_mailboxes | List all configured accounts and mailboxes with unread counts |
list_recent | List recent messages in a specific mailbox |
list_senders | Grouped summary of senders with message and unread counts |
send_email | Send a new email from one of the configured accounts |
reply_to_email | Reply to an existing message by RFC message-id |
set_message_flags | Set read and/or flagged status on a message |
move_email | Move a message to a different mailbox |
trash_email | Move a message to Deleted Messages |
create_mailbox | Create a new mailbox/folder in an account |
bulk_mark_read | Mark all messages in a mailbox and/or from a sender as read |
get_unsubscribe_link | Extract unsubscribe URLs from a message's headers and body |
empty_mailbox | Delete every message in a mailbox at once (Junk, Trash, etc.) |

mail-mcp is a local MCP server that runs entirely on your Mac. It has no backend, no telemetry, and makes no network requests of its own.
